If you are starting a new business in India, one of the first legal steps you need to take is GST registration. GST stands for Goods and Services Tax. It is a tax that is applied to the sale of goods and services in India. The Government of India requires certain businesses to register under GST. Luckily, you can now do this from the comfort of your home. This article will explain everything you need to know about Online GST Registration in a simple and easy way.
Goods and Services Tax (GST) is a single tax that replaced many indirect taxes in India like VAT, service tax, and excise duty. It is collected at every stage of the supply chain and credited back to the person who paid it. This way, it helps avoid the problem of double taxation.

GST registration is primarily done online through the GST portal. Offline registration is not available.
GST registration is free of cost. There are no fees charged by the government for the registration process.

The threshold limit for GST registration is ₹20 lakh for most states and ₹10 lakh for special category states.
Yes, you can amend your GST registration details online through the GST portal. This includes changes in business details, address, and contact information.
If you are liable to register under GST but fail to do so, you may be subject to a penalty of 10% of the tax due or ₹10,000, whichever is higher.
You can track the status of your GST registration application online using the Application Reference Number (ARN) provided after submission.
